The five judges will score up to 200 points per display giving a total of 1000 points We worked this concept last year and the results were amazing with less then 30 points separating the top 3 !!!We all have different ideas but will all be following the following Criteria
The sections and points are Nbo 9 CLUB STANDS
Banners /signage 10 Bunting/ flags 10 Use of colour/equipment 10 Space uses wisely 10 position of vehicles 10 impact of display 10
60 maximum score ---------------------------------------- CARS clean and tidy 10 Variety of modles 10 Boards and specs on cars 10
30 maximum score
------------------------------------------ CLUB HEADQUARTERS
Quality of tents/ equipments 10 club info/leaflets etc 10 Catering/hospitalility 10 SWAG and kid friendly 10
40 maximum score ------------------------------------------ Club members /Activities Roles of members 10 Details of club activities 10 Club Regaila /uniforms 10
CLUB STRUCTURE 30 maximum score -----------------------------------------------
WOW FACTOR !!!
Desire to win 10 The X Factor 20 Club Theme 10
IMPACT ON THE DAY 40 maximum score
-------------------------------------------- Total 200 points per Judge per display
notes on the above to help the club stand managers Is it wellcoming to outsiders ? Is everyone treated like a judge ? does your entry look good from a distance ? are you advertsing your club ? If it was a shop would you go in and buy something ? would you buy into the club/subaru concept did you plan it out beforehand ? Cars is there lines of scoobies crushed in together or have you put some thought into the layout in colour ,age ,modle,variety and possibly a centre piece ?
Remember we have the show Arena for the entries for the car of the day !!! are all cars on show looking their best with spec sheets (you will see only max 30 points are awarded for this section as there is more to a club display then just cars !!!
(lordys pet hate is someone polishing the car wearing umbro/addias or looking bored or scared when the judges are wandering around) Is your Club HQ looking fantastic ,this is your headquarters ,your conference room and rest area Does it look the part ?
Do you have club documentation ,leaflets ,buisness cards, photos etc? Have you refreshments for your troops and guests? A well fed club is a happy club ""Very imortant part of club structure this !!
Have you developed the SWAG section (Subaru wives and girlfriends ) and activies for any Subaru children as we have become more mainstream /family orintated rather then just men dressed in jeans and T-Shirts looking down at engine bays what we started ten years ago !!
There is many points for this so plan it out well!!

| NBO 9 SHOW AND SHINE COMP #######
--------------------------------------------------------------------------------
Well as it was so popular last year with the new arena and with over 180 scoobies taking part last year we are repeating the
NBO 9 show and shine car of the day comp
this year we will have an even BIGGER arena to give more space for the cars and the crowds that watch this . As the NBO concept grows every year we feel this is the future for the final years of the NBO
this is a major part of fundraising so everyone pays a quid as they drive into the arena for the charity buckets We made over £400 for charity last year .
we try to keep it simple and quick and this year Carl Bowes and the judges have made a few changes to things ,speed the process up for the 180 cars expected in the arena for the various classes and we have made an even BIGGER arena

Please read carefully for the changes we have made ------------------------------------------------------------------------------------- 1pm 1. Best non Subaru car A great class to get us underway for the day Non Subaru only ,anything goes and will in this class to draw the crowds to the arena Might even be some of the Porsche and fathers corner cars too ,so grab your camera for these
-------------------------------------------------------------------------------------- 120pm 2 Classic Show and shine This is the first BIG change for this year The judges are looking for classics that are clean and well polished to perfection ,engine bay clean and shiniest ,sills and underneath (mirrors would be great )!and interior clean these cars are all over 10 years old now so we are looking at how well they are today. this year we are looking for fairly original bodywork and NOT OVERLY MODIFIED ( we made this decision as there is not too many original classics left ,so minimum changes and MAXIMUM impact Is what we are after .if your classic is modified a LOT we recommend going for the new modified combined class, if you love detailing and cleaning this is the class for your classic ---------------------------------------------------------------------------------- 140pm
3 Standard new age cars, Legacies and foresters (apart from new hatches ) Show and shine Again another change from previous years we are looking for perfection ,concourse will get the judges excited and you could win the gold !!!#clean ,shiney , examples of polishing materials ,mirrors under the cars ,documents etc all these will help the judges decide these are cars from 2001 to 2008 so will all be in good condition Same as above NOT overly modified is what we are looking for otherwise best enter the new combined modified section This class like Class number one is for clean and shine. -------------------------------------------------------------------------------------- 2pm
4 Best new Hatch 2008+ this was trailed for the first time last year and the gamble paid off with 14 in the ring ? With hatches now the future of subaru we must continue to move ahead and show them Get your Hatch on the ring ,modified or clean and tidy ,the judges don't mind ,this class will draw the crowds as they are getting the enthusiastic owners upgrading to them. --------------------------------------------------------------------------------------- 220 pm 5 . Hifi installs/ICE Again this class continues to draw the crowds all out big boomy and bling makes the judges ears bleed show off your Install ,any thing goes the bigger the better ,open to all cars
-------------------------------------------------------------------------------------- 240 pm 6. Best Modified Subaru (excluding hatches ) This is another BIG change to previous years The first 2 classes are for show and shine this is for MODIFIED and for the first time ever we are to COMBINE them in one arena !!! A lot of though has gone into this one ,we like to take risks and am sure this will be the biggest class (hence the new bigger arena to accommodate them) ALL classic and new ages will be together fighting for the gold cup. we are confident that classics can be as well modified as new ages so this will be a great class to enter and spectate Of course cars will be clean but the judges are looking at Mods and extras that you have made to improve performance ,styling and personalise to give it the WOW factor. -----------------------------------------------------------------------
3pm The final line up of the winners
6 runners up and 6 winners for each section compete for the
Car of the day ##
You will see 12 of the finest cars in the UK parked up together ##
--------------------------------------------------------- Awards ceremony starts
310 pm Lordys special awards 315pm prizegiving for all the cars 320 pm club of the day comp trophies 330pm raffle drawn 345pm charity cheque will be presented
that is the plan hopefully we will try to keep to these times but that is the running order for the day
